The number of job losses facing staff at Dundee University has been more than halved.
There are now 300 posts at risk as the institution tackles a £35m funding gap, with the threat of immediate compulsory redundancies also suspended.
There was a public and political outcry when plans to axe up to 700 jobs were revealed last month.
Unions say it’s a “relief” – but more assurances are needed.
